What Is PEMF Therapy?
PEMF therapy works by delivering low-frequency electromagnetic pulses to the body. These gentle fields penetrate tissues, encouraging cellular repair, improved circulation, and reduced inflammation.
In simple terms, PEMF helps “recharge” the body at a cellular level — promoting natural healing without invasive procedures or drugs.
The approach is also safe and well-researched. In fact, PEMF devices have been FDA-approved for various clinical uses, including fracture healing and post-surgical recovery.
A Brief History of PEMF


Though electricity’s role in healing was first noted in 1841, modern PEMF research began in the 1950s. In the 1970s, Dr. Bassett’s team pioneered the use of specific PEMF signals to treat non-healing bone fractures.
Meanwhile, Eastern European scientists quietly conducted extensive research behind the Iron Curtain. A 200+ paper review documented PEMF’s potential across numerous fields — from vascular and lung conditions to neurology, immunology, dermatology, and even oncology.
PEMF also found early use in veterinary medicine — helping racehorses recover from leg injuries. In 2004, the FDA approved PEMF for assisting cervical fusion surgeries, and by 2020, regulatory changes further broadened its accepted applications.
Modern PEMF devices have evolved from bulky coil systems to sleek, portable, user-friendly formats, suitable for home wellness.
How Does PEMF Help with Pain?
Pain often stems from inflammation, poor circulation, and nerve dysfunction. PEMF addresses these underlying causes by:
✅ Increasing ATP (cellular energy) production
✅ Improving microcirculation
✅ Reducing inflammation
✅ Calming overactive nerves
✅ Relaxing tight muscles
As a result, PEMF therapy can help with:
Arthritis and joint pain
Back, neck, and shoulder pain
Neuropathy and nerve-related pain
Post-surgical discomfort
Sports injuries and muscle strains
Many users report better sleep, faster recovery, and overall improved well-being after consistent PEMF use.
Why Is PEMF the Future of Natural Pain Relief?
The growing popularity of PEMF therapy is no coincidence — it reflects a deeper shift in how people approach health and healing.
First, pain management is at a crossroads. With the risks of long-term painkiller use well documented, both patients and healthcare providers are urgently seeking safe, drug-free alternatives. PEMF offers exactly that: a non-invasive therapy with minimal side effects and growing scientific backing.
At the same time, technological innovation is making PEMF more accessible than ever. Early devices were large and limited to clinical settings. Today’s systems are portable, affordable, and easy to use at home, empowering individuals to take charge of their wellness.
Research continues to expand our understanding of PEMF’s potential — not just for pain relief, but also for supporting sleep, mood, circulation, bone health, and cellular repair. As studies progress, new applications are constantly being discovered.
